How much do remote teacher with paid relocation j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 30, 2026, the average yearly pay for remote teacher with paid relocation in Riverside, CA is $55,789.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$44,900.00 and $62,600.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Job description

Overview
Learn Academy is looking for a full-time Virtual Special Education Teacher with the Mild/Moderate credential.
Beach Cities Learning is a division of (http://www.learnitsystems.com), is a certified K -12 Private Day School approved by the California Department of Education to provide Special Education Services to the students with Mild to Moderate Disabilities.
Beach Cities Learning utilizes a highly-structured, school-wide Positive Behavioral Supports program that teaches students Academic, Social/Emotional Problem-Solving and Strategies. All teachers and support staff are trained in a unique methodology that assists students with maintaining Positive Choice-Making. We are a tight-knit team that values colleagues who exhibit collaboration, integrity and the desire to make a difference in the lives of students who struggle to be successful, and who share a passion to help children and their families.
Beach Cities Learning offers a competitive compensation plan, comprehensive benefits and 401(k)plan, paid holidays and personal time off, also we have a tuition reimbursement for up to $ 2000 per year.
Responsibilities
Special Education Teachers work in a school-based setting and are responsible for providing an educational atmosphere where students have the opportunity to fulfill their potential for intellectual, emotional, physical, and psychological growth. This person is responsible for organizing and implementing an individual instructional program that will result in students achieving academic success in accordance with policies.
  • RSP case management
  • Develop and implement student Individual Education Plans.
  • Implement instructional activities that contribute to a climate where students are actively engaged in meaningful learning experiences.
  • Identify, select, and modify instructional resources to meet the needs of the students with varying backgrounds, learning styles, and special needs.
  • Assist in assessing changing curricular needs and offers plans for improvement.
  • Provides a positive environment in which students are encouraged to be actively engaged in the learning process.

Qualifications
  • Valid California Special Education Credential
  • Bachelor's degree required
  • At least 1 year of experience working with students with emotional disabilities preferred.
  • Spanish speaking a plus. Not required.
